If a $4 \mathrm{~kg}$ of ice is inside a closed cubical thermocol box of side length $20 \mathrm{~cm}$ and wall thickness $4 \mathrm{~cm}$ then the mass of the ice remaining after 10 hours is nearly (The out side temperature $=50^{\circ} \mathrm{C}$ co-efficient of thermal conductivity of thermocol $=0.01 \mathrm{Js}^{-1} \mathrm{~m}^{-1{ }^{\circ}} \mathrm{C}^{-1}$ Latent heat of fusion of ice $=335 \times 10^3 \mathrm{~J} \mathrm{~kg}^{-1}$)
  1. $3.678 \mathrm{~kg}$
  2. $6.378 \mathrm{~kg}$
  3. $2.87 \mathrm{~kg}$
  4. $1.87 \mathrm{~kg}$
